Ultrasound Physics - Angle Correction for Doppler
Audience: Radiology Residents
Learning Objectives:
Describe the physics of ultrasound Doppler imaging
Identify and describe the impact of angle correction
Summary:
The change in frequency is proportional to the velocity of the moving object
Angle correction is with respect to the flow within the gate
The ideal angle of insonation is less than 60
Over correction → Over estimates velocity
Under correction → Under estimates velocity
